Massachusetts
Barnstable County:
Animal Rescue League of Boston- Buzzard's bay
New England Society for Abandoned Animals- Centreville
People for Cats- East Falmouth
Berkshire County:
Berkshire Animal Dreams- Pittsfield
Berkshire Humane Society
Billerica Cat Care Coalition- Pittsfield
Sonsini Animal Shelter- Pittsfield
Bristol County:
Anchor Animal Hospital - Dartmouth
Animal Rescue League of Fall River - Fall River
CARE Southcoast, Inc- Acushnet
Habitat for Cats - Dartmouth
Last Chance Feral Rescue- North Dartmouth
Nine Lives of Norton Feline Rescue Shelter- Norton
Dukes County:
Angels Helping Animals Worldwide - West Tisbury
Animal Shelter of Martha's Vineyard - Edgartown
Essex County:
Animal Umbrella- Peabody
Bay State Animal Cooperative- Acton
Cape Ann Animal Aid- Gloucester
Commonwealth Cats- Peabody
Friends of Beverly Animals- Beverly
Friends of Marblehead's Abandoned Animals- Marblehaed
Ipswich Humane Group - Ipswich
MSPCA Nevins Farm- Methuen
PALS Animal Life Savers - Salem
The Merrimack River Feline Rescue Society- Salisbury
Hampden County:
Feline Friends Cat Sanctuary - Feeding Hills
Homeless Cat Project- Springfield
Hampshire County:
Rainbow Rescues - Westhampton
Middlesex County:
Baypath Humane Society of Hopkinton - Hopkinton
Cat Assistance & Rescue of Marlborough & Hudson- Hudson
CATTRAP Nantucket - Nantucket
Gifford Cat Shelter- Brighton
Kitty Angels- Tyngsboro
Kitty Connection- Medford
Lowell Humane Society-Lowell
Lowell TNR Coalition- Lowell
Melrose Humane Society - Melrose
Metro West Humane Society- Framingham
PAWS - Wakefild
The Cat Connection - Waltham
Woburn Feral Cat Coalition - Woburn
Norfolk County:
Angelcat Haven Feline Rescue - Plainville
Ce-Ce & Friends Humane Society - Quincy
Hilltop Humane Society- Randolph
Marty's Cat Rescue - Avon
Massachusetts Humane Society- East Weymouth
Milton Animal League - Milton
Neponset Valley Humane Society- Norwood
Purr-fect Cat Shelter- Medway
Plymouth County:
A Helping Paw - East Wareham
Hull Animal Rescue - Hull
It's All About the Animals, Inc. - Rochester
Standish Humane Society- Duxbury
Suffolk County:
Animal Rescue Merrimack Valley - Boston
Charles River Alleycats - Boston
MSPCA Boston - Boston
Worcester County:
Ahimsa Haven Animal Rescue - Templeton
Luke and Lily Lerner Spay/Neuter Clinic
Massachusetts Animal Coalition - Westborough
MassCats
Milford Humane Society - Milford
NEADY Cats Corp - Princeton
Pat Brody Shelter for Cats - Lunenburg
Second Chance Fund for Animal Welfare - Bolton
Shelter Me Inc.
The Community Cat Connection- Webster
Willy's Kitty Angels Rescue - Northbridge
Worcester Animal Rescue League- Worcester
Animal Rescue League of Boston- Buzzard's bay
New England Society for Abandoned Animals- Centreville
People for Cats- East Falmouth
Berkshire County:
Berkshire Animal Dreams- Pittsfield
Berkshire Humane Society
Billerica Cat Care Coalition- Pittsfield
Sonsini Animal Shelter- Pittsfield
Bristol County:
Anchor Animal Hospital - Dartmouth
Animal Rescue League of Fall River - Fall River
CARE Southcoast, Inc- Acushnet
Habitat for Cats - Dartmouth
Last Chance Feral Rescue- North Dartmouth
Nine Lives of Norton Feline Rescue Shelter- Norton
Dukes County:
Angels Helping Animals Worldwide - West Tisbury
Animal Shelter of Martha's Vineyard - Edgartown
Essex County:
Animal Umbrella- Peabody
Bay State Animal Cooperative- Acton
Cape Ann Animal Aid- Gloucester
Commonwealth Cats- Peabody
Friends of Beverly Animals- Beverly
Friends of Marblehead's Abandoned Animals- Marblehaed
Ipswich Humane Group - Ipswich
MSPCA Nevins Farm- Methuen
PALS Animal Life Savers - Salem
The Merrimack River Feline Rescue Society- Salisbury
Hampden County:
Feline Friends Cat Sanctuary - Feeding Hills
Homeless Cat Project- Springfield
Hampshire County:
Rainbow Rescues - Westhampton
Middlesex County:
Baypath Humane Society of Hopkinton - Hopkinton
Cat Assistance & Rescue of Marlborough & Hudson- Hudson
CATTRAP Nantucket - Nantucket
Gifford Cat Shelter- Brighton
Kitty Angels- Tyngsboro
Kitty Connection- Medford
Lowell Humane Society-Lowell
Lowell TNR Coalition- Lowell
Melrose Humane Society - Melrose
Metro West Humane Society- Framingham
PAWS - Wakefild
The Cat Connection - Waltham
Woburn Feral Cat Coalition - Woburn
Norfolk County:
Angelcat Haven Feline Rescue - Plainville
Ce-Ce & Friends Humane Society - Quincy
Hilltop Humane Society- Randolph
Marty's Cat Rescue - Avon
Massachusetts Humane Society- East Weymouth
Milton Animal League - Milton
Neponset Valley Humane Society- Norwood
Purr-fect Cat Shelter- Medway
Plymouth County:
A Helping Paw - East Wareham
Hull Animal Rescue - Hull
It's All About the Animals, Inc. - Rochester
Standish Humane Society- Duxbury
Suffolk County:
Animal Rescue Merrimack Valley - Boston
Charles River Alleycats - Boston
MSPCA Boston - Boston
Worcester County:
Ahimsa Haven Animal Rescue - Templeton
Luke and Lily Lerner Spay/Neuter Clinic
Massachusetts Animal Coalition - Westborough
MassCats
Milford Humane Society - Milford
NEADY Cats Corp - Princeton
Pat Brody Shelter for Cats - Lunenburg
Second Chance Fund for Animal Welfare - Bolton
Shelter Me Inc.
The Community Cat Connection- Webster
Willy's Kitty Angels Rescue - Northbridge
Worcester Animal Rescue League- Worcester